Dramamine (Dimenhydrinate Tablets) and Suplevit
Determining the interaction of Dramamine (Dimenhydrinate Tablets) and Suplevit and the possibility of their joint administration.
No interaction was detected between the selected drugs or effects of joint drug administration are currently understudied, and it takes time and accumulated statistics to determine their interaction. A doctor should be consulted to address the issue of joint drug administration.
Generic Name: dimenhydrinate
Brand name: Dramamine, Driminate, Triptone, Hydrate, Dramoject, Dymenate, DMH, Wal-Dram, Motion Sickness Relief, Travel-Eze
Synonyms: Dramamine
Generic Name: multivitamin with iron
Brand name: Abatron, Apetigen-Plus, Hematron, Nutrivit, Suplevit, Polyvitamin Drops with Iron
Synonyms: n.a.
